.layout{padding:5px 5px;overflow:hidden;clear:both;}
.layout2{padding:5px 5px;overflow:hidden;clear:both;}
.quick_nav{height:62px;padding-top:10px;overflow:hidden;}
.quick_nav li{width:274px;height:62px;line-height:62px;float:left;background:#e1443b;margin-left:5px;margin-right:23px;}
.quick_nav li.q4{margin-right:0;}
.quick_nav li a{display:block;padding-left:87px;color:#fff;font-family:"宋体";font-size:30px;}
.quick_nav .q1 a{background:url(ico01.png) 49px center no-repeat;}
.quick_nav .q2 a{background:url(ico02.png) 49px center no-repeat;}
.quick_nav .q3 a{background:url(ico03.png) 49px center no-repeat;}
.quick_nav .q4 a{background:url(ico04.png) 49px center no-repeat;}

.headLine{height:78px;border:1px solid #d0d0d0;margin-top:10px;background:#f9f9f9;}
.headPic{width:110px;height:78px;border-right:1px solid #d0d0d0;background:url(headline.png) center center no-repeat;float:left;}
.headList{width:1077px;float:left;text-align:center;}
.headTit {font-size:23px;color:#c30404;font-weight:normal;padding:8px 0;}
.headTit a{color:#c30404;}
.headCon a{margin:0 6px;color:#666666;font-size:15px;}

.newfocus{overflow:hidden;clear:both;}
.newList{width:490px;padding-left:10px;float:right;}
.newList hr{margin:22px 2px 12px 2px;}
.dataTit{height:24px;margin-bottom:22px;}
.dataList{}




.hasMoreTab{ width:500px; height:440px; padding-left:10px ; float:right ; }
.hasMoreTab .hd{ line-height:42px; height:42px; border-bottom:1px solid #c30404; position:relative; padding-right:10px; background:#f6f3f3; font-size:16px; }
.hasMoreTab .hd .more{ float:right; }
.hasMoreTab .hd ul{ z-index:5; position:absolute; height:40px; overflow:hidden; zoom:1; }
.hasMoreTab .hd li{ float:left; padding:0 10px; cursor:pointer; margin-left:-1px; }
.hasMoreTab .hd li.on{ font-weight:bold; border-top:0; border-bottom:1px solid #fff; font-weight:bold; color:#c00; }
.hasMoreTab .bd{ padding:10px 10px; clear:both; position:relative; }
.hasMoreTab .bd h2{ font-size:16px; }
.hasMoreTab .bd .topnn{  border-bottom: 1px solid #d3d3d3;
    padding: 10px 0;
	box-sizing: content-box; }
.hasMoreTab .bd .topnn h2{ 	text-align: center;}
.hasMoreTab .bd p{ color:#999; text-indent:2em;padding-top:8px; }
.hasMoreTab .bd p a{ color:#c00; }
.hasMoreTab .bd ul a{  font-size:15px; }
.hasMoreTab .bd ul li {background:url(dot05.gif) left 50% no-repeat;padding-left:15px; height:30px;line-height:30px;overflow:hidden;}


.focusBox{width:672px;float:left;min-height:100px;}

.ztPic,.ztPic2{width:100%;padding:10px 0;overflow:hidden;clear:both;}
.ztPic2{padding:10px 0;}
.ztPic3{padding:5px 0;}
.ztPic4{padding:5px 0;}
.ztPica {width:100%;padding:4px 0;overflow:hidden;clear:both;}

.sideBox{width:261px;float:right;}
.mainBox{width:921px;float:left;}

.borders{border:1px solid #e5e5e5;}
.borders .bt{height:42px;border-bottom:1px solid #c30404;background:#f6f3f3;}
.borders .tit{display:block;float:left;color:#c30404;font-size:16px;padding:0 30px 0 35px;height:40px;line-height:40px;border-bottom:2px solid #c30404;background:url(ico05.png) 12px center no-repeat;}
.borders .bt2{height:42px;border-bottom:1px solid #c30404;background:#f6f3f3;}
.borders .tit2{display:block;float:left;color:#c30404;font-size:16px;padding:0 5px 0 15px;height:40px;line-height:40px;border-bottom:2px #c30404;}
/*
.borders .bt2{height:42px;border-bottom:3px solid #c30404;background:#ecbdbd;}
.borders .tit2{display:block;float:left;color:#c30404;font-size:16px;padding:0 5px 0 15px;height:40px;line-height:40px;border-bottom:2px #c30404;}
*/


.borders .more{float:right;line-height:41px;padding-right:7px;display:block;}
.borders .more a{color:#595959;font-size:14px;}
.borders .bc{min-height:120px;}
.borders .bc2{min-height:172px;}


.box_rt04{ padding: 3px 2px 0;}
.box_rt04 ul { height:44px; padding-bottom:12px; overflow:hidden;}
.box_rt04 ul li{ width: 122px; height:44px; float: left;}
.box_rt04 ul li.a4{ margin-right:10px;}

#s_box1 .bc{padding:17px 0 20px 0;text-align:center;}
#s_box2 .bc{padding:14px 4px 10px 4px;}
#s_box3 .bc,#s_box4 .bc{padding:10px 12px 10px 12px;}
#s_box4 .bc span{padding:10px 12px 10px 12px;}
#s_box4 .bc p{padding:3px 0px;text-align:center;}


#s_box3 .bcc{padding:10px 12px 10px 12px;}


#s_box4 .bcc{padding:12px 12px 12px 12px;}
#s_box5 .bc{padding:10px 10px;}
#s_box6 .bc{padding:14px 3px 10px 4px;}
#s_box6 .bc li{width:74px;height:64px;background:#eeeeee;margin:0 5px 6px;float:left;}
#s_box6 .bc li a{display:block;padding-top:37px;height:27px;line-height:20px;text-align:center;}
#s_box6 .bc .li1 a{background:url(ico15.png) center 13px no-repeat;}
#s_box6 .bc .li2 a{background:url(ico16.png) center 10px no-repeat;}
#s_box6 .bc .li3 a{background:url(ico15.png) center 13px no-repeat;}
#s_box1 .bc2{padding:17px 0 20px 0;text-align:center;}
#s_box2 .bc2{padding:14px 4px 10px 4px;}
#s_box3 .bc2,#s_box4 .bc2{padding:10px 12px 10px 12px;}
#s_box5 .bc2{padding:10px 10px;}
#s_box6 .bc2{padding:18px 3px 8px 4px;}
#s_box6 .bc2 ul{padding:0 16px;}
#s_box6 .bc2 li.float{float:left;width:50%;}
#s_box6 .bc2 li.juleft{float:left;text-align:left;padding-right:20px;}
#s_box6 .bc2 li{margin-bottom: 14px;line-height: 1em; text-align: left;}
#s_box6 .bc2 li a{color: #666;font-weight: bold;}

#s_box6 .bc2 .li1 a{background:url(ico15.png) center 13px no-repeat;}
#s_box6 .bc2 .li2 a{background:url(ico16.png) center 10px no-repeat;}
#s_box6 .bc2 .li3 a{background:url(ico15.png) center 13px no-repeat;}

.newBox{width:100%;overflow:hidden;clear:both;}
.boxCol{width:453px;float:left;}
.boxCol .bc{padding:10px 10px;}
#m_box1 .tit{background:url(ico06.png) 12px center no-repeat;padding:0 30px 0 42px;}
#m_box2 .tit{background:url(ico07.png) 12px center no-repeat;padding:0 30px 0 42px;}
#m_box3 .tit{background:url(ico06.png) 12px center no-repeat;padding:0 30px 0 42px;}
#m_box4 .tit{background:url(ico08.png) 12px center no-repeat;padding:0 30px 0 42px;}
#m_box5 .tit{background:url(ico09.png) 12px center no-repeat;padding:0 30px 0 42px;}
#m_box6 .tit{background:url(ico10.png) 12px center no-repeat;padding:0 30px 0 42px;}
#m_box7 .tit{background:url(ico11.png) 12px center no-repeat;padding:0 30px 0 42px;}
#m_box8 .tit{background:url(ico12.png) 12px center no-repeat;padding:0 30px 0 42px;}

.town{width:100%;height:93px;padding:10px 0;overflow:hidden;clear:both;}
.town .townTit{width:262px;height:93px;line-height:93px;background:#e1443b;float:left;color:#fff;font-size:35px;text-align:center;}
.town .townCon{width:642px;float:left;margin-left:10px;background:#ffe9c4;padding:3px;}
.town .townCon li{float:left;padding:5px;}
.town .townCon li a{color:#666;}

.newTab{border:1px solid #e5e5e5;padding-top:10px;overflow:hidden;clear:both;}
.newTab .TabTitle{height:42px;border-bottom:2px solid #c30404;background:#f6f3f3;position:relative;}
.newTab .TabTitle li{height:40px;line-height:40px;display:block;float:left;color:#595959;font-size:16px;padding:0 25px;cursor:pointer;}
.newTab .TabTitle .active{padding:0 30px 0 35px;border-bottom:2px solid #c30404;background:url(ico13.png) 12px center no-repeat;color:#c30404;}
.newTab .TabTitle .more{display:none;}
.newTab .TabTitle .active .more{display:block; position:absolute; right:7px; top:0px;color:#595959;font-size:14px;}
.newTab .TabContent{padding:18px 17px 14px 17px;overflow:hidden;}
.newPic{width:143px;float:left;}
.newCon{margin-left:20px;float:left;}
.infoList li{width:76px;height:30px;line-height:30px;float:left;}
.infoList2 li{padding:5px;float:left;}

.none{display:none;}


#picshow .tit{background:url(ico14.png) 12px center no-repeat;padding:0 30px 0 42px;}
#picshow .bc{padding:14px 10px;overflow:hidden;}

.subset{padding:22px 0 10px 0;overflow:hidden;}
.subset .select{max-width:184px;border:1px solid #aaaaaa;float:left;margin-left:50px;border-radius:2px;}




